General Information

The hex color #241F7C, also known as Deep Koamaru, is a dark shade of blue-violet. It is composed of 14.12% red, 12.16% green, and 48.63% blue. In the RGB color model, this color is represented as (36, 31, 124). In the CMYK color model, its values are 70.97% cyan, 74.19% magenta, 0% yellow, and 51.37% black. The hex color #241F7C, also known as Deep Koamaru, presents certain accessibility challenges, especially in web design. Its dark hue means that text rendered in this color requires a light background to ensure sufficient contrast for readability. According to WCAG guidelines, the contrast ratio between text and background should be at least 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text. When using #241F7C for text, careful consideration must be given to the background color to meet these standards. Additionally, using this color for interactive elements like buttons or links requires clear visual cues to indicate their interactive state. Designers should also consider users with visual impairments who may rely on screen readers or other assistive technologies, ensuring that color alone is not the sole method of conveying information. Adequate testing with accessibility tools is essential to validate the color's usability across diverse user needs.
